    Why choose to go FAR?

    Stryker, a global leader in medical technology, takes great pride in their people, and that’s why we are looking to expand our talent. We are looking for the best and brightest graduates at the start of their career to strengthen our team and drive our business forward. Stryker FAR analysts will have the opportunity to:

    • Apply finance and accounting principles in a fast-paced and growing industry through three one-year rotations including a geographic relocation (relocation assistance provided)

    • Obtain structured development through job shadows, product showcases, formal training, mentoring, and personal coaching

    • Develop meaningful relationships with senior leadership

    • Gain global exposure and finance visibility with business partners from around the world​

    • Build technical, leadership and systems capabilities at an accelerated pace​

    • Be a part of an innovative team and culture

    • Work on challenging and meaningful assignments that span multiple areas of Stryker, directly impacting the bottom line

    • Core rotations offered in California, Michigan, New Jersey, and Texas, developing new skills and competencies while exploring multiple finance career paths

    • Obtain coaching and guidance from leadership advisors, managers and mentors to grow professionally and maintain continued support throughout the program

    • A bright future – commit to a leadership path early in your career, accessing accelerated learning opportunities and diverse experiences to become a great future finance leader

    Opportunities available

    FAR Analysts will have the chance to help shape their own unique career path by gaining diverse experience in three or more of the following areas:  

    • Enterprise, Divisional and Operations Financial Planning and Analysis

    • Treasury

    • Internal Audit

    • Financial Reporting

    • Technical Accounting

    • Cost Accounting

    • Financial Systems

    Required:

    • Pursing a b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ance or a business-related field, completion date achieved between December 2022 and June 2023

    • Minimum cumulative GPA of 3.0 on 4.0 grade point average scale

    • Must be eligible to work on a permanent basis in the United States during and after your rotations​

    • Willingness to temporarily relocate to different states within the United States for a rotational assignment​ (relocation assistance is provided)

    • Committed to pursue a certified professional designation (CPA or CMA)

    • No prior related business full-time experience, excluding internships

    Preferred:

    • Concentration in Accounting, Finance, Business analytics or Economics

    • Progress towards Master's degree with an emphasis in Finance or Accounting or other business-related field encouraged, but not required as a prerequisite for our entry level leadership program

    • Academic excellence in Financial Acumen – demonstrate a strong understanding of financial concepts

    • History of leadership experience – participation in on-campus or off-campus leadership activities including volunteerism, service in an executive board of a student organization, etc.

    • Internship experience – either at Stryker or another company in a finance or accounting capacity

    • Process improvement – able to develop and document work processes. Able to drive harmonization of processes and pursue continuous improvement

    • Systems expertise – demonstrated proficiency in applications such as Excel, PowerBI, SAP certification, etc.
